一、構(gòu)建可執(zhí)行文件1.代碼編譯過程 2.鏈接(link) 此時(shí)得到的TestProject 就是 可執(zhí)行文件二、storyboard 或是xib文件的編譯 三、Images....
一、構(gòu)建可執(zhí)行文件1.代碼編譯過程 2.鏈接(link) 此時(shí)得到的TestProject 就是 可執(zhí)行文件二、storyboard 或是xib文件的編譯 三、Images....
1.rvm 安裝 ruby , 判斷rvm 是否存在 2.如果輸出 說明不存在3.安裝rvm 4.指定rvm源 5.查看是否成功 6.列出所有指定源里的ruby版本 7.rv...
錯(cuò)誤例子 解決方案我是將其切換到ruby版本是2.7.0 解決這個(gè)問題 1.查看可以安裝的ruby版本 2.安裝想要的ruby版本 3.切換ruby設(shè)置為默認(rèn)版本 二、如果碰...
某些項(xiàng)跑arch -x86_64命令,現(xiàn)階段不跑x86_64模式無(wú)法順利使用 在不用arch -x86_64的情況下,先把gem和rvm正常配置好 安裝Homebrew 正常...
1.背景 瀏覽器環(huán)境下,使用最多的圖片格式有 JPEG、PNG、GIF。其中,JPEG 適合色彩復(fù)雜的圖片,PNG 適合色彩單一或者需要透明的圖片,GIF 通常用于動(dòng)圖?,F(xiàn)有...
無(wú)論我們是在開發(fā)中還是在業(yè)務(wù)對(duì)接中,制作Framework都是經(jīng)常遇到的,那我們?nèi)绾螌?duì)其進(jìn)行制作哪,首先我們先來看下動(dòng)態(tài)庫(kù)與靜態(tài)庫(kù)的區(qū)別,我們了解的越多,那么我們對(duì)于自己做的...
指明索引庫(kù) 屏蔽所有來自于cocoapods依賴庫(kù)的警告 你可以全局定義,也能在子target里面定義,也可以指定某一個(gè)庫(kù): use_frameworks! 通過指定use_...
音視頻學(xué)習(xí)從零到整(1)音視頻學(xué)習(xí)從零到整(2)音視頻學(xué)習(xí)從零到整(3)音視頻學(xué)習(xí)從零到整(4)音視頻學(xué)習(xí)從零到整(5)音視頻學(xué)習(xí)從零到整(6)音視頻學(xué)習(xí)從零到整(7) 一....
有關(guān)AVFoundation的一些類 捕捉會(huì)話:AVCaptureSession.2.???????? 捕捉設(shè)備:AVCaptureDevice.3.?????????? ??捕捉設(shè)備輸入:AV...
每隔一段時(shí)間都會(huì)忘記OpenGL-ES中的定點(diǎn)著色器、片元著色器的坐標(biāo)系在此做一記錄a. 頂點(diǎn)著色器坐標(biāo)系以屏幕的中心的坐標(biāo)原點(diǎn) 分為x, y, z三個(gè)軸,大小范圍 [-1,...
近兩年市面上出現(xiàn)了很多有關(guān)有關(guān)美顏濾鏡、貼紙等各種貼紙效果的相機(jī)出現(xiàn),由于項(xiàng)目的需要調(diào)研了google開源的一個(gè)能夠提供3D角度的ARCore框架,本人也結(jié)合ARKit在iO...
音視頻學(xué)習(xí)從零到整(1)音視頻學(xué)習(xí)從零到整(2)音視頻學(xué)習(xí)從零到整(3)音視頻學(xué)習(xí)從零到整(4)音視頻學(xué)習(xí)從零到整(5)音視頻學(xué)習(xí)從零到整(6) 一. H264基本概念. I...
所謂的Runloop其實(shí)就是死循環(huán)總共有5種模式 每條線程都有一個(gè)runloop 但是默認(rèn)夠不開啟循環(huán) 作用a. 保證Runloop 所在線程不退出b. 負(fù)責(zé)監(jiān)聽事件iOS觸...
我們平時(shí)編寫的Objective-C代碼,底層實(shí)現(xiàn)其實(shí)都是c/c++代碼 a. Objective-C -> C/C++ -> 匯編語(yǔ)言 -> 機(jī)器語(yǔ)言b. 所以O(shè)bject...